Was ist der beste Weg, um die Log -Tag -Konstante in Kotlin zu definieren?Java

Java-Forum
Anonymous
 Was ist der beste Weg, um die Log -Tag -Konstante in Kotlin zu definieren?

Post by Anonymous »

Ich erstelle meine ersten Kotlin -Klassen in meiner Android -Anwendung. Normalerweise habe ich zu Protokollierungszwecken eine Konstante mit Namensschild . Was ich in Java tun würde, ist: < /p>

Code: Select all

private static final String TAG = MyClass.class.getSimpleName();
< /code>

Ich weiß, dass ich in Kotlin -Klassen Tag < /code> mit folgende Weise erstellen kann: < /p>

private val TAG = MyClass::class.java.simpleName
< /code>

Dies ist in Ordnung für Projekte, die Java und Kotlin verwenden, aber was ist, wenn ich ein neues Projekt starte, das nur in Kotlin ist? Wie kann ich dort Tag 
konstant definieren? Gibt es mehr Kotlin -Art, in der ich diese seltsame Konstruktionsklasse nicht habe.>

Quick Reply

Change Text Case: 
   
  • Similar Topics
    Replies
    Views
    Last post